SUMMARY STEPS
1. enable
2. show cdp neighbors
3. configure terminal
4. ip arp inspection vlan vlan-range
5. Interfaceinterface-id
6. ip arp inspection trust
7. end
8. show ip arp inspection interfaces
9. show ip arp inspection vlan vlan-range
10. show ip dhcp snooping binding
11. show ip arp inspection statistics vlan vlan-range
12. configure terminal
13. configure terminal
DETAILED STEPS
Command or Action
Step 1
enable
Example:
Switch> enable
Step 2
show cdp neighbors
Example:
Switch(config-if)#show cdp neighbors
Step 3
configure terminal
Example:
Switch# configure terminal
Step 4
ip arp inspection vlan vlan-range
Example:
Switch(config)# ip arp inspection vlan 1
Purpose
Enables privileged EXEC mode. Enter your password if prompted.
Verify the connection between the switches.
Enters the global configuration mode.
Enable dynamic ARP inspection on a per-VLAN basis. By default,
dynamic ARP inspection is disabled on all VLANs. For vlan-range,
specify a single VLAN identified by VLAN ID number, a range of
VLANs separated by a hyphen, or a series of VLANs separated by
a comma. The range is 1 to 4094. Specify the same VLAN ID for
both switches.
